Description This week I've been making some future visions of Kohta, the Orc Samurai main character in my webcomic, where he's thinking on where his actions might take him in the future. The panels came out so well I thought I'd share them here aswell.

The first vision is a future where he sees himself as a noble samurai, peaceful and honourable.

Obhan In reply to GameJunkie7 [2013-10-28 08:08:19 +0000 UTC]

I do understand mate, I've had that problem with a couple of my works aswell, including KTS.

Β 

I always had the general idea of what the comic was about, and most of the major plot points, I just didn't know how to connect them all, how to write all the in-between pages. I've gotten better at it over time and it helps that I've kept ahead of the uploads with KTS, but I made aΒ big mistake with that in my other comic, starting plots where I didn't know where they were going etc.

Β 

It was a real problem, something I'm very keen to avoid happening again. So I plan everything I can ahead of time, things turn out better that way.
